#a1000f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#a1000f is composed of 63.1% red, 0% green and 5.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 100% magenta, 90.7% yellow and 36.9% black. It has a hue angle of 354.4 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 31.6%. #a1000f color hex could be obtained by blending #ff001e with #430000. Closest websafe color is: #990000.

#a1000f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#a1000f has RGB values of R:161, G:0, B:15 and CMYK values of C:0, M:1, Y:0.91, K:0.37. Its decimal value is 10551311.
